CBN Cautions Bank Customers Against Fraudulent SMS on Debit Cards

CBN-Building
Latest update as the Central Bank of Nigeria (CBN) has advice bank customers against disclosing their Debit (ATM) Card details to fraudsters who send out fake SMS messages and e-mails.
It is gathered as contained in a statement disclose to Newsmen by the acting Director of Communications, CBN, Mr Isaac Okorafor on Thursday in Abuja.

Report has it as the statement warned customers not to reply text messages from individuals pretending to be Customer Care representatives of the CBN, asking for Personal Identification Numbers or Bank Verification Numbers.

Read As President Buhari Orders Fresh Probe Of CBN, NNPC, FIRS, NCC, Customs

This latest news has it that that Nigerian President Muhammadu Buhari has ordered a complete audit of all revenue generating agencies in the country as a clean up measure and to make them more efficient.

Top on the list of the agencies are the Nigerian National Petroleum Corporation, the Central Bank of Nigeria, the Federal Inland Revenue Service, the Nigerian Communications Commission and the Nigerian Customs Service.

According to Premium Times former President Goodluck Jonathan authorized the withdrawal of N67.2billion in cash from the Central Bank of Nigeria in the build up to the 2015 general elections.The amount were said to have been carted away from the bank in bullion vans.

President Jonathan picks Zenith Bank MD as new CBN Governor

 
President Jonathan has picked the current Managing Director of Zenith Bank Godwin Emefiele to replace Sanusi Lamido Sanusi as the new Governor of the Central Bank of Nigeria. His name has been forwarded to the Senate for confirmation. 
Bayo Adelabu, the current Executive Director at First Bank as Deputy Governor of CBN, replacing Tunde Lemo.
